- The distance between Salem, Or, Usa and London, On, Canada is approximately 3,319 km or 2,062 mi.
- To reach Salem, Or in this distance one would set out from London, On bearing 288.3°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Salem, Or bearing 258.5° or WSW .
- Salem, Or has a Mediterranean warm climate (Csb) whereas London, On has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
- Salem, Or is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as London, On is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 4 °C (7.2°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 11.9 °C (21.4°F) less in Salem, Or.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 39.5 mm (1.6 in) more which is equivalent to 39.5 l/m² (0.97 US gal/ft²) or 395,000 l/ha (42,228 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 1.9° lower in Salem, Or than in London, On.
